Brass Ships Clock by Seth Thomas
A brass cased ships antique clock. A 5 1/2 " silvered dial with seconds dial and signed by makers 'Seth Thomas' U.S.A. A good quality double spring mechanism of 7-day duration.
Width 7 " / 18 cm
